California Race, Education, and Community Healing (REACH) Network Convening!

You are invited to learn about and be a part of shaping the future of equitable and restorative discipline practices across the state. 

Highlights will include: 

  • Insights from Local Education Agencies (LEAs): Learn from their successes and challenges in implementing restorative practices.

  • REACH Network Findings: Hear about some of the key findings from the REACH Network Baseline Report(link is external) and recommendations for advancing restorative practices.

  • Interactive Discussions: Engage with other state education leaders and legislators driving equitable discipline reform.

  • Actionable Pathways: Explore partnerships and strategies for sustainable change.
